Yarn pressing mechanism of computerized flat knitting machine
By combining the guide ring and guide plate structure with the hydraulic telescopic rod, the problem of yarn breakage caused by uneven yarn tension in the pressing mechanism of the computer flat knitting machine is solved, thus improving the stability and quality of the yarn pressing process.

AI Technical Summary
In existing computerized flat knitting machines, the pressing mechanism applies the same downward pressure to all yarns during pressing, causing some yarns to break due to excessive tension, thus affecting the quality of yarn knitting.
It adopts a guide ring and guide plate structure. The guide ring and guide plate slide in the guide groove and automatically adjust the pressure according to the change of yarn tension. Combined with hydraulic telescopic rod and support spring, it relieves yarn pressure and avoids yarn breakage.
This achieves balanced yarn tension, preventing yarn breakage due to excessive pressure and improving the stability and quality of yarn knitting.

TECHNICAL FIELD
[0001] The utility model relates to the technical field of computer flat knitting machine line pressing, especially to a computer flat knitting machine line pressing mechanism. BACKGROUND
[0002] The computer flat knitting machine is mainly used for knitting yarn, which can quickly knit complex patterns, thereby improving the work efficiency in the knitting field. During the yarn conveying process, the yarn pressing work is needed to prevent the yarn from being loose and affecting the knitting work.
[0003] The utility model discloses a computer flat knitting machine line pressing mechanism, including the casing, be equipped with rotatable worm in the casing, the lower surface of worm is connected with worm wheel, the front surface of worm wheel is connected with disc coaxially, be equipped with connecting rod on the disc, the lower surface of connecting rod is hinged with first connecting plate, the rear surface of first connecting plate is equipped with third connecting plate, the lower surface of first connecting plate is fixed with second connecting plate, second connecting plate is located the lower surface of casing, the lower surface of second connecting plate is equipped with a plurality of buffer mechanisms, the lower surface of a plurality of buffer mechanisms is connected with the pressing plate in common, the lower surface of pressing plate is equipped with a plurality of convex, the utility model discloses not only line pressing effect is good, and processing stability is high.
[0004] The above-mentioned application can cooperate with the buffer mechanism and the pressing plate to press the yarn during knitting, improve the stability of the yarn, but when the pressing plate presses the yarn, all the yarns are pressed with the same force, and the yarns are easily stretched due to the friction and the pulling of knitting, which causes the tension of each yarn to have a certain gap. At this time, the pressing of the pressing plate easily causes the stress of part of the yarn to be too large, and further causes the phenomenon of rupture, which affects the quality of the yarn knitting. DETAILED DESCRIPTION
[0023] The present application will be further described in detail below with reference to the drawings.
[0024] Embodiment:
[0025] With reference to Figures 1-4 The computerized flat knitting machine thread pressing mechanism disclosed by the present application comprises a support seat 1, opposite two side edges of the top of the support seat 1 are connected with support plates 2, vertical slots 3 are formed in the top of the support plates 2, vertical rods 4 are arranged in the two vertical slots 3 through pressing supports 11 respectively;
[0026] A pressure rod 5 is provided between the two vertical rods 4. The two ends of the pressure rod 5 are slidably connected to the two vertical rods 4 respectively. A number of guide grooves 6 are provided on the outer periphery of the pressure rod 5. A guide disc 7 is provided in the guide groove 6. A guide ring 8 is rotatably connected to the outer periphery of the guide disc 7. A sliding groove 9 is provided on the side wall of the guide disc 7. The guide disc 7 is slidably connected to the guide groove 6 through the sliding groove 9. A positioning spring 10 is connected to both the upper and lower ends of the sliding groove 9. The end of the positioning spring 10 is connected to the inner periphery of the guide groove 6. A guide member 12 is also provided between the two support plates 2.
[0027] In this embodiment, reference Figure 1 When the yarn needs to be pressed during the conveying process, it needs to be guided by the guide member 12. After passing through the guide member 12, the yarn is located at the bottom of the guide ring 8. Then, when pressing the yarn, the pressing support member 11 drives the vertical rod 4 and the pressing rod 5 to descend. At this time, several guide rings 8 press down on the corresponding yarns. (Refer to...) Figure 4 After the guide ring 8 presses down on the yarn, the tension on the yarn will increase. At this time, the guide ring 8 will be pushed upward by the yarn, which will drive the guide disc 7 to rise, so that the guide disc 7 passes through the slide groove 9 in the guide groove 6 (reference). Figure 4 Slide upwards inside;
[0028] Due to factors such as friction during conveying, tension during knitting, and pressure during pressing, the tension of several yarns will vary. At the same time, the number of guide rings 8 and guide discs 7 is the same as the number of yarns. Therefore, each yarn can push the guide rings 8 and guide discs 7 independently, avoiding the synchronous pressing force on all yarns, which could cause the tension of some yarns to exceed their own threshold due to other factors, resulting in breakage.
[0029] In a further preferred embodiment of this utility model, such as Figure 1 As shown, the lower pressure support 11 includes a lower pressure plate 13. The two ends of the lower pressure plate 13 are slidably connected to the two vertical grooves 3 respectively. The top sides of the two ends of the lower pressure plate 13 are fixedly connected to the bottom ends of the two vertical rods 4 respectively. The top sides of the two ends of the lower pressure plate 13 are each connected to a support spring 14. The top of the support spring 14 is connected to the outer periphery of the pressure rod 5. A hydraulic telescopic rod 15 is fixedly installed in the middle of the top side of the support base 1. The telescopic end of the hydraulic telescopic rod 15 faces upward and is connected to the middle of the bottom side of the lower pressure plate 13.
[0030] In this embodiment, reference Figure 1Two ends of the lower pressing plate 13 are respectively slidably connected in the two vertical grooves 3, and the top sides of the two ends of the lower pressing plate 13 are respectively fixedly connected with the bottom ends of the two vertical rods 4, so that the lower pressing plate 13, the supporting spring 14 and the vertical rod 4 are lowered when the hydraulic telescopic rod 15 is retracted, and the pressing rod 5 fixedly connected with the top end of the supporting spring 14 is lowered, so that the pressing rod 5 can drive the guide ring 8 to be lowered to press the yarn, and the supporting spring 14 can relieve the pressure on the yarn when the pressure on the yarn is large, so that the yarn is not broken due to too large pressing force.
[0031] In further preferable embodiments of the present application, as shown in Figure 1 The guide 12 comprises two groups of positioning blocks 16, each group of positioning blocks 16 comprises two positioning blocks 16, the two positioning blocks 16 in the same group are fixedly connected with the top sides of the opposite two edges of the support plate 2, and the two positioning blocks 16 correspondingly are rotatably connected with a guide roller 17, and the guide roller 17 is provided with guide grooves 18 in a number equal to that of the guide rings 8.
[0032] In the embodiment, as shown in Figure 1 The top sides of the opposite two edges of the support plate 2 are fixedly connected with the positioning blocks 16, the two positioning blocks 16 correspondingly are rotatably connected with the guide roller 17, and the guide roller 17 is provided with the guide grooves 18 for guiding the yarn, the yarn passes over the guide roller 17 and is put into the corresponding guide groove 18, and then passes over the corresponding guide ring 8 downward, and then passes over the other guide roller, so as to guide the yarn and press the yarn when the pressing rod 5 is lowered, so as to physically limit the yarn and avoid the yarn from being loose and deviating.
[0033] In further preferable embodiments of the present application, as shown in Figure 2 The guide ring 8 is provided with an annular groove 19 on the outer periphery, and the inner side wall of the annular groove 19 is arranged in an inwardly concave arc shape.
[0034] In the embodiment, as shown in Figure 2 The guide ring 8 is provided with the annular groove 19 arranged in an inwardly concave arc shape, so that the corresponding yarn can be located in the annular groove 19 when passing over the bottom of the guide ring 8, and the yarn can be kept in the annular groove 19 when being pressed, so as to avoid the yarn from being loose and deviating.
[0035] The implementation principle of the above embodiment is that the lower pressing plate 13 is lowered when the hydraulic telescopic rod 15 is retracted, and the supporting spring 14 and the vertical rod 4 are lowered, and the pressing rod 5 fixedly connected with the top end of the supporting spring 14 is lowered;
[0036] At this time, several guide rings 8 press the corresponding yarns, after the guide rings 8 press the yarns, the tension of the yarns will increase, at this time the guide rings 8 will be subjected to the upward thrust of the yarns, and then drive the guide disc 7 to rise, so that the guide disc 7 slides upward in the guide groove 6 through the sliding groove 9, and the number of the guide rings 8 and the guide disc 7 is the same as the number of the yarns, so each yarn can independently push the guide ring 8 and the guide disc 7, avoiding that all the yarns are subjected to the synchronous pressing force, causing the tension of part of the yarns to exceed the threshold value borne by itself due to other factors, and thus the phenomenon of rupture occurs;
[0037] The controller is arranged on the supporting seat 1 of the mechanism, and can control the extension and retraction of the hydraulic telescopic rod 15, so as to facilitate the control of the yarn pressing work of the pressing rod 5.
